Dr. Dadestani, congratulating the days of the Islamic Revolution's victory and explaining the role of academics during this period, stated: Academics have always been pioneers and leaders in raising the level of public awareness, and in other fields, more is expected of academics as an educated stratum compared to other segments of society.

The Dean of the Faculty of Basic Sciences added: In the current situation, where society is facing economic problems stemming from dependence on oil, we academics must help our country increase scientific production through effort and scientific endeavor, and strive to reach a position where scientific production is prioritized in exports. All of us, as members of the country's academic community, must play our part in this path with self-belief and hope.

He considered the starting point of all changes to be self-awareness and fulfilling individual duties, and stated: All developed societies and countries have gone through the stages of growth and development and climbed the steps of progress by relying on skilled and hardworking human resources and creating a work environment and specialization.

Dr. Dadestani further asked the faculty and students to fulfill their duties in being a model for the Faculty of Basic Sciences and creating educational order and discipline, and, with regard to the unit selection process, to cooperate with the faculty management in holding educational classes on the scheduled date in the academic calendar, i.e., the eighteenth of Bahman.

He further demanded the necessity of adhering to the educational schedule and not changing the class times by the faculty, and asked the group managers to prevent potential irregularities by adhering to the compiled programs in order to prevent class overlaps and the lack of educational space for holding extraordinary and compensatory classes./A.A
